Palmetto Inn and Suites has been inspected four times since 2022. The newest entry in the record is dated Aug 26, 2024. Diners can read the low risk label as a sign that recent inspections have gone well.

Recent inspections have turned up roughly the same number of issues each time, hovering near two violations per visit.

Among Panama City Beach restaurants, this is a fairly standard result. The full picture is one of consistent compliance.

Inspection History
Aug 26, 2024
Routine - Food
2 major violations.
View 2 violations
Intermediate - No certified food manager for establishment. A list of accredited food manager certification examination providers can be found at http://www.myfloridalicense.com/DBPR/hotels-restaurants/food-lodging/food-manager/. This warning is being handled on previous callback.
53A-07-6
Intermediate - No paper towels or mechanical hand drying device provided at handwash sink. Observed no paper towels at hand wash sink.
31B-02-4
